S.I. No. 424 of 1981.

SAFETY IN INDUSTRY ACT (COMMENCEMENT) (NO. 2) ORDER, 1981.

I, LIAM KAVANAGH, Minister for Labour, in exercise of the power conferred on me by section 1 (2) of the Safety in Industry Act, 1980 (No. 9 of 1980) , hereby order as follows:--

1. This Order may be cited as the Safety in Industry Act (Commencement) (No. 2) Order, 1981.

2. The 1st day of March, 1982, is hereby fixed as the day on which the following provisions of the Safety in Industry Act, 1980 (No. 9 of 1980) , shall come into operation, namely:

(a) section 2, in so far as it provides a definition of “lifting tackle”;

(b) section 7 (c), in so far as it repeals section 34 (3) of the Principal Act;

and

(c) sections 7 (d), 17, 18, 22 (4), 28, 29, 31 and 32.

../images/seal.jpg

GIVEN under my Official Seal, this 16th day of December, 1981.

LIAM KAVANAGH,

Minister for Labour.

EXPLANATORY NOTE.

(This note is not part of the Instrument and does not purport to be a legal interpretation.)

This Order appoints the date on which certain provisions of the Safety in Industry Act, 1980 come into operation.
